Pope Francis, born Jorge Mario Bergoglio in Buenos Aires, Argentina, ascended to the papal throne in 2013 after Benedict XVI's resignation. Over his tenure, he became known for his humility, progressive views, and commitment to addressing global issues such as poverty, climate change, and social justice. Despite health challenges, including chronic respiratory conditions and pneumonia that eventually claimed his life, the pontiff remained steadfast in advocating for marginalized communities and fostering unity across faiths.

Bio Data Details
Name Jorge Mario Bergoglio (Pope Francis)
Date of Birth December 17, 1936
Place of Birth Buenos Aires, Argentina
Religion Catholicism
Vocation Priesthood (ordained in 1969)
Elevation to Papacy March 13, 2013
Cause of Death Pneumonia affecting both lungs

The outpouring of grief following Pope Francis's passing was particularly poignant in Indonesia, the world's largest Muslim-majority country. Social media users there expressed their condolences using hashtags like #PausFransiskus, reflecting admiration for his efforts toward interfaith harmony. Tributes highlighted his condemnation of Israel's military actions in Gaza, underscoring his role as a voice for peace amidst conflict.

In Jakarta, Catholics gathered in prayer outside the Cathedral Church where images of Pope Francis adorned the walls. They mourned the man they called Bapa Suci or Holy Father, paying tribute to his contributions to Catholicism and beyond. His final days were marked by pneumonia complications, which had plagued him intermittently due to his longstanding respiratory issues.
